What is Vibe Coding? Complete Guide to the AI Coding Revolution (2026)

2026-05-10 · Nia

You've heard the term everywhere — on Twitter, in tech podcasts, in job postings. Vibe coding is the fastest-growing development methodology of 2026, and it's fundamentally changing who gets to build software.

But what is vibe coding, exactly? And why does it matter?

Vibe Coding Meaning: A Clear Definition

Vibe coding is a software development approach where you describe what you want to build in natural language — the "vibe" — and AI generates the complete, working code.

Instead of writing div tags, debugging CSS, or configuring webpack, you tell an AI:

"Build me a modern SaaS landing page with a dark gradient hero, animated feature cards, and a pricing table with three tiers."

And it builds it. Fully functional. Responsive. Production-ready.

The term was popularized in early 2025 by Andrej Karpathy (former Tesla AI director), who described it as "fully giving in to the vibes" — letting AI handle the implementation while you focus on what to build rather than how to build it.

How Vibe Coding Works

Traditional coding requires you to translate your vision into syntax. Vibe coding eliminates that translation layer entirely.

Here's the process:

1. Describe Your Vision

You write a natural language description of what you want. The more specific you are about the experience you want, the better the results.

2. AI Generates the Code

The AI interprets your description and generates complete, working code — HTML, CSS, JavaScript, backend logic, database schemas, the works.

3. Iterate in Plain English

Don't like something? Say "make the header sticky" or "add a contact form below the pricing section." No code editing needed.

4. Ship

Deploy your finished product. In many cases, the entire cycle takes minutes, not months.

Vibe Coding vs. Traditional Coding

| Aspect | Traditional Coding | Vibe Coding |

|--------|-------------------|-------------|

| Input | Syntax, functions, classes | Natural language descriptions |

| Skill required | Years of programming experience | Clear communication |

| Time to prototype | Days to weeks | Minutes to hours |

| Iteration speed | Write → Debug → Rewrite | Describe → Refine → Done |

| Output quality | Depends on developer skill | Consistently professional |

| Accessibility | Developers only | Anyone with an idea |

For a deeper comparison, read our full breakdown: Vibe Coding vs Traditional Coding: Which Wins in 2026?

What Makes Vibe Coding Different from No-Code?

This is the question everyone asks. After all, no-code tools like Webflow and Bubble also promised "build without coding."

The difference is fundamental:

No-code = dragging pre-built components into templates. You're constrained by what the platform offers.

Vibe coding = AI generates custom code from scratch based on your description. There are no templates, no component libraries limiting you. The output is real, standard code you can deploy anywhere.

No-code gave you LEGO. Vibe coding gives you a master builder who creates whatever you describe — and hands you the blueprints.

Learn more: Why No-Code is Dead and Vibe Coding is Taking Over

Real-World Examples of Vibe Coding

Example 1: SaaS Landing Page

Prompt: "A conversion-optimized landing page for a project management tool. Clean, professional design with social proof, feature comparison, and a free trial CTA."

Result: Complete landing page with hero section, trust badges, feature grid, testimonials carousel, pricing table, and responsive mobile layout — in under 2 minutes.

Example 2: E-commerce Store

Prompt: "A modern online store for handmade ceramics. Minimalist aesthetic, product grid with hover effects, shopping cart, and Stripe checkout."

Result: Full e-commerce frontend with product catalog, filtering, cart functionality, and payment integration.

Example 3: Internal Business Tool

Prompt: "A dashboard for tracking our sales team's KPIs. Charts for revenue, pipeline, and conversion rates. Table of recent deals. Dark theme."

Result: Complete data dashboard with responsive charts, filterable tables, and export functionality.

Who Uses Vibe Coding?

Vibe coding isn't just for non-technical people. Here's who benefits:

  • Entrepreneurs — Validate ideas in hours, not months. Build MVPs before fundraising.
  • Marketers — Create landing pages, microsites, and campaign pages without waiting for dev teams.
  • Designers — Bring mockups to life instantly. Test interactions and user flows in real code.
  • Developers — Prototype 10x faster. Skip boilerplate and focus on complex logic.
  • Students — Learn by building. See how code structures work by describing what you want.
  • Small business owners — Get a professional web presence without hiring an agency.

The Best Vibe Coding Tools in 2026

Several platforms have emerged to make vibe coding accessible:

Youmake

Youmake is the most complete vibe coding platform available. It doesn't just generate frontend code — it builds full-stack applications with isolated dev servers, security checks, and one-click deployment to production. You describe your app, and Youmake handles everything from design to deployment.

What sets Youmake apart:

  • Full-stack generation (frontend + backend + database)
  • Isolated development environments for safety
  • Automatic security audits before deployment
  • One-click production deployment
  • Professional-grade design out of the box

Other Tools in the Space

  • Bolt.new — Quick prototyping, limited to frontend (see our comparison)
  • Lovable — Design-focused generation (see our comparison)
  • v0 by Vercel — Component generation for React developers

Is Vibe Coding the Future?

The numbers speak for themselves:

  • 33,000+ monthly searches for "vibe coding" — up from near-zero in early 2025
  • $300B+ in venture funding flowing to AI development tools in Q1 2026 alone
  • Major companies (Google, Microsoft, Meta) investing heavily in AI-assisted development
  • Gartner predicts 80% of software will involve AI generation by 2028

Vibe coding isn't a fad. It's the next layer of abstraction in software development — just like high-level languages replaced assembly, and frameworks replaced raw code.

How to Start Vibe Coding Today

Ready to try it? Here's how to begin:

  • Go to youmake.dev
  • Describe what you want to build — be specific about design, features, and functionality
  • Watch your app come to life — the AI builds in real-time
  • Iterate — refine with natural language until it's exactly what you want
  • Deploy — one click to go live
  • No signup friction. No credit card required to start. Just describe and build.

    Frequently Asked Questions

    Does vibe coding replace developers?

    No. It changes what developers do. Instead of writing boilerplate, developers focus on architecture, complex business logic, and system design. Vibe coding handles the implementation.

    Is vibe-coded software production-quality?

    With the right platform, yes. Youmake generates production-ready code with security checks, responsive design, and performance optimization built in.

    Can I edit the generated code?

    Absolutely. Vibe coding produces standard, clean code. You can export it, modify it, and maintain it like any other codebase.

    What if I have no technical background at all?

    That's the whole point. Vibe coding is designed for people who have ideas but not programming skills. If you can describe what you want clearly, you can vibe code.

    Is "vibecoding" one word or two?

    Both are used. "Vibe coding" (two words) is more common, but "vibecoding" as one word appears frequently in searches and on social media. They mean the same thing.


    Start Building

    The best way to understand vibe coding is to experience it. Your first project is literally one prompt away.

    Try Youmake free →


    Read Next

    • Free AI Website Builder: Build Professional Sites at Zero Cost (2026)
    • Why No-Code is Dead and Vibe Coding is Taking Over
    • Vibe Coding: The Future of Web Development in 2026